Delphi-PRAXiS
Seite 1 von 2  1 2   

Delphi-PRAXiS (https://www.delphipraxis.net/forum.php)
-   Win32/Win64 API (native code) (https://www.delphipraxis.net/17-win32-win64-api-native-code/)
-   -   Delphi Ruhezustand von Windows blockieren (https://www.delphipraxis.net/159368-ruhezustand-von-windows-blockieren.html)

Chemiker 24. Mär 2011 21:20

Ruhezustand von Windows blockieren
 
Hallo,

wie kann man verhindern das Windows XP in den Ruhezustand geht?
Mit dieser Procedure geht’s leider nicht:

Delphi-Quellcode:
procedure TfrmCPTestProgramm.WMPOWERBROADCAST(var msg: TMessage);
begin
  if msg.msg = WM_POWERBROADCAST then
  begin
      msg.Result:= BROADCAST_QUERY_DENY;
  end;
end;
Bis bald Chemiker

Matze 24. Mär 2011 21:24

AW: Ruhezustand von Windows blockieren
 
Hallo Chemiker,

evtl. hilft dir dieser Beitrag. Wobei der u.a. deinen Code enthält. Dort scheint er jedoch funktioniert zu haben.

Grüße
Matze

mkinzler 24. Mär 2011 21:25

AW: Ruhezustand von Windows blockieren
 
Ein Programm, welche den Ruhezusatnd verhindert, würde ich gleich wieder deinstallieren.

lbccaleb 24. Mär 2011 21:33

AW: Ruhezustand von Windows blockieren
 
Naja, das ist nur teils richtig. Denn sonnst müsstest du augenblicklich, so ziemlich Jeden MediaPlayer deinstallieren ;)

Chemiker 24. Mär 2011 21:38

AW: Ruhezustand von Windows blockieren
 
Hallo,

@Matze: hatte den Beitrag schon im Vorfeld gelesen. Ich habe zurzeit kein Windows XP mehr installiert, deswegen teste ich unter XP-Mode in Windows 7, könnte es vielleicht daran liegen?

@mkinzler: Auf einen Privat-PC hast Du recht, allerdings soll das Programm nur von autorisierte User beendet werden

Bis bald Chemiker

sx2008 24. Mär 2011 22:29

AW: Ruhezustand von Windows blockieren
 
Zitat:

Zitat von mkinzler (Beitrag 1090819)
Ein Programm, welche den Ruhezusatnd verhindert, würde ich gleich wieder deinstallieren.

Ausnahmen:
Bit-Torrent Clients wie z.B. uTorrent verhindern den Ruhezustand solange noch ein Torrent aktiv ist.
Programme zum Loggen von Meßwerten und Netzwerksniffer.
Und vielleicht auch noch Raytracing Programme (oder verhindert Windows bei hoher CPU Last den Ruhezustand?)

Bummi 24. Mär 2011 23:16

AW: Ruhezustand von Windows blockieren
 
[OT]
eine Maschinensteuerung.....
[/OT]

lbccaleb 24. Mär 2011 23:39

AW: Ruhezustand von Windows blockieren
 
Ganz vergessen, aber da wir ja ehh schon mal am aufzählen der Ausnahmen sind :P

Natürlich die Installer für Software, oder noch wichtiger, die Installer für Firmware Updates :wink:

himitsu 24. Mär 2011 23:43

AW: Ruhezustand von Windows blockieren
 
Zitat:

Zitat von mkinzler (Beitrag 1090819)
Ein Programm, welche den Ruhezusatnd verhindert, würde ich gleich wieder deinstallieren.

genannt DExplorer aka Delphi-OH

PS: Wenn auf dem PC oft Programme laufen, welche einen Ruhezustand nicht mögen, dann kann man dieses auch einfach über Windows deaktiveren, also daß es keinen schädlichen Ruhezustand oder Standby mehr gibt.
Wozu etwas später versuchen zu verhindern, wenn man es auch einfach garnicht erst eintreten lassen kann?
> Ruhezustand=Mauer und die Verhinderung=Airback

Chemiker 24. Mär 2011 23:51

AW: Ruhezustand von Windows blockieren
 
Zitat:

dann kann man dieses auch einfach über Windows deaktiveren
Wo kann man den Ruhezustand verhindern?

Bis bald Chemiker


Alle Zeitangaben in WEZ +1. Es ist jetzt 14:16 Uhr.
Seite 1 von 2  1 2   

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z